The system, as it is, gives each of us a "personal number". Work "Measuring" is being produced in a specified period of time (during one class of drawing), with the actual history of one body (a model who was paid to pose at drawing class). The camera follows, enveloping the body with a tailor’s meter, from head to toe, with the focus on a spot where the meter touches the skin. Measuring units that are repeating constantly accent a monotonous rhythm. In this way, the person loses her identity in numbers, but not the shape of her body. The thin plastic meter closes the pores on her skin, creating the feeling of inconvenience and tension. This "imprecise measuring" tends to illustrate society as a product of a continuously eugenic politic, a simulacrum of contemporary society, and arbitrary of the meaning of the values within. The body becomes the biomass marked with numbers. In a so-called information based society, we have too much detailed information about everything, but, without sense, information becomes extraneous, which leads to dehumanization, and opens up a question of identity.
